Subsequent PIPE Investment definition

Subsequent PIPE Investment means the purchase of shares of Parent Common Stock pursuant to the Subsequent Subscription Agreements.
Subsequent PIPE Investment means the purchase of shares of Domesticated Acquiror Common Stock pursuant to the Subsequent Subscription Agreements.
